Output d89f4efdc2d5a5540f04bd2c199bba19a644203405b60e01e2c84aa1365d9289:0

value
99590800000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6746c9691b7f16f6865de845ba144d3e3024dae0 OP_EQUALVERIFY OP_CHECKSIG
address
DEZAwNFoceHptBfztuEmjdEFCsemNxZhbv
transaction
d89f4efdc2d5a5540f04bd2c199bba19a644203405b60e01e2c84aa1365d9289